Transition of Products From Prescription to Over the Counter: The H2 AntagonistsDepartment of Pharmacy Services, Memorial Medical Center, Springfield, IL In general, the histamine type-2 receptor antagonists (H2RA) enjoy an enviable record of safety. These agents, notably cimetidine, have been studied extensively in clinical trials, case reports, and worldwide drug use reporting systems. Of the available agents (cimetidine, famotidine, nizatidine, and ranitidine) several similarities exist from compound to compound and use data to support that each of the agents is equally safe and efficacious in equipotent dosing. A review of H2RA pharmacology, pharmacokinetics, adverse effects, and drug interactions is included to provide the clinician with a basis for rational selection and use of an H2RA.
